Marking the onset of spring, Basant Panchami is also celebrated as Saraswati Puja according to the Hindu calendar. This year, the festival falls on February 10.
In Punjab, people celebrate the Basant Festival of Kites; in Bihar, it marks the birthday of the Deo, sun-god and is celebrated as a harvest festival; and is observed as Sufi Basant in Sufi shrines.
